It's expected the unseasonably high temperatures will continue for another few days at least.
Wexford and the South East could see the mercury rising to 17 degrees tomorrow. Met Eireann says it'll be cloudy and mild on Wednesday - with temperatures well above the average for November. Changeable weather with plenty of cloud and occasional rainfall is forecast for the rest of the week.
